Chelsea’s record-breaking spending on new signings tops Premier League brokers’ spending desk


Chelsea has been spending greater than some other Premier League membership on funds to intermediaries during the last two switch home windows however has struggled to attain success on the pitch. The membership spent over £75 million in agent charges within the final 12 months, after investing closely in new expertise since being acquired by Todd Boehly and Clearlake Capital for £4.25 billion in Might 2022. Chelsea has spent over £1 billion on new signings since then, however their outcomes and performances have been disappointing. Regardless of their enormous outlay within the switch market, Chelsea’s £75.1 million spend on brokers’ charges between February 2023 and February 2024 is considerably greater than some other Premier League membership.

Manchester Metropolis is the subsequent highest spender on intermediaries, with a sum of £60.6 million, whereas Manchester United paid virtually half of what their neighbors did with a complete quantity of £34 million spent on brokers. Arsenal and Liverpool, who’re the present prime two within the Premier League, spent £24.7 million and £31.5 million, respectively, on dealings with intermediaries throughout the identical interval. In distinction, top-flight newcomers Luton City spent simply £2 million throughout the final two switch home windows, a staggering £73 million lower than Chelsea.
